Changeset 6103
- Timestamp:
- 11/23/06 16:56:37
- Files:
-
- trunk/example/Rakefile (modified) (1 diff)
- trunk/example/buildconfig.rb (modified) (1 diff)
- trunk/lib/jerbil/java_helper.rb (modified) (3 diffs)
Legend:
- Unmodified
- Added
- Removed
- Modified
- Copied
- Moved
trunk/example/Rakefile
r6060 r6103 5 5 require 'jerbil' 6 6 require 'buildconfig' 7 8 include Jerbil::JavaHelper9 7 10 8 CLEAN.include(BUILD_DIR, DIST_DIR,TESTOUTPUTDIR) trunk/example/buildconfig.rb
r6044 r6103 8 8 JAVADOC_DIR = "#{DIST_DIR}/javadoc" 9 9 TESTOUTPUTDIR = "test-output" 10 JAVA_FILES = J erbil::JavaFileList.new(SOURCE_DIR, JAVA_BUILD_DIR)11 JAVA_TEST_FILES = J erbil::JavaFileList.new(TEST_SOURCE_DIR, JAVA_BUILD_DIR)10 JAVA_FILES = JavaFileList.new(SOURCE_DIR, JAVA_BUILD_DIR) 11 JAVA_TEST_FILES = JavaFileList.new(TEST_SOURCE_DIR, JAVA_BUILD_DIR) 12 12 ANNOTATED_CLASSES = File.join(BUILD_DIR, "annotated-classes.yml") 13 13 trunk/lib/jerbil/java_helper.rb
r6101 r6103 83 83 # +:loggingprops+:: the location of a java.util.logging configuration file. 84 84 # +:enableassert+:: wheter to enable assertions (default: enabled) 85 def load_jvm(classpath, build_dir = nil, options = {} )85 def JavaHelper.load_jvm(classpath, build_dir = nil, options = {} ) 86 86 87 87 defaultopts = { :enableassert => true } … … 388 388 389 389 ###################################################################### 390 391 module Rake 390 # Extensions for standard rake classes. 391 module Rake 392 392 class FileList 393 393 # Returns the filelist formatted as Java classpath. … … 410 410 end 411 411 412 412 # make some stuff available to the toplevel 413 414 JavaFileList = Jerbil::JavaFileList 415 416 def load_jvm(args, build_dir, options={}) 417 Jerbil::JavaHelper.load_jvm(args, build_dir, options) 418 end 419 420 421
